 | /** | 
 |  * SECTION:hb-ot-math | 
 |  * @title: hb-ot-math | 
 |  * @short_description: OpenType Math information | 
 |  * @include: hb-ot.h |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Functions for fetching mathematics layout data from OpenType fonts.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* HarfBuzz itself does not implement a math layout solution. The | 
 |  * functions and types provided can be used by client programs to access | 
 |  * the font data necessary for typesetting OpenType Math layout. | 
 |  * | 
 |  **/ |

 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_has_data: | 
 |  * @face: #hb_face_t to test |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Tests whether a face has a `MATH` table.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: %true if the table is found, %false otherwise |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| hb_bool_t | 
 | hb_ot_math_has_data (hb_face_t *face) | 
 | { | 
 |   return face->table.MATH->has_data ();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_get_constant: | 
 |  * @font: #hb_font_t to work upon | 
 |  * @constant: #hb_ot_math_constant_t the constant to retrieve |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Fetches the specified math constant. For most constants, the value returned | 
 |  * is an #hb_position_t.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* However, if the requested constant is #HB_OT_MATH_CONSTANT_SCRIPT_PERCENT_SCALE_DOWN, | 
 |  * #HB_OT_MATH_CONSTANT_SCRIPT_SCRIPT_PERCENT_SCALE_DOWN or | 
 |  * #HB_OT_MATH_CONSTANT_SCRIPT_PERCENT_SCALE_DOWN, then the return value is | 
 |  * an integer between 0 and 100 representing that percentage.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: the requested constant or zero |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| hb_position_t | 
 | hb_ot_math_get_constant (hb_font_t *font, | 
 | 			 hb_ot_math_constant_t constant) | 
 | { | 
 |   return font->face->table.MATH->get_constant(constant, font);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_get_glyph_italics_correction: | 
 |  * @font: #hb_font_t to work upon | 
 |  * @glyph: The glyph index from which to retrieve the value |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Fetches an italics-correction value (if one exists) for the specified | 
 |  * glyph index. | 
 |  * | 
 |   * Return value: the italics correction of the glyph or zero |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| hb_position_t | 
 | hb_ot_math_get_glyph_italics_correction (hb_font_t *font, | 
 | 					 hb_codepoint_t glyph) | 
 | { | 
 |   return font->face->table.MATH->get_glyph_info().get_italics_correction (glyph, font);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_get_glyph_top_accent_attachment: | 
 |  * @font: #hb_font_t to work upon | 
 |  * @glyph: The glyph index from which to retrieve the value |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Fetches a top-accent-attachment value (if one exists) for the specified | 
 |  * glyph index.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* For any glyph that does not have a top-accent-attachment value - that is, | 
 |  * a glyph not covered by the `MathTopAccentAttachment` table (or, when | 
 |  * @font has no `MathTopAccentAttachment` table or no `MATH` table, any | 
 |  * glyph) - the function synthesizes a value, returning the position at | 
 |  * one-half the glyph's advance width.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: the top accent attachment of the glyph or 0.5 * the advance | 
 |  *               width of @glyph |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| hb_position_t | 
 | hb_ot_math_get_glyph_top_accent_attachment (hb_font_t *font, | 
 | 					    hb_codepoint_t glyph) | 
 | { | 
 |   return font->face->table.MATH->get_glyph_info().get_top_accent_attachment (glyph, font);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_is_glyph_extended_shape: | 
 |  * @face: #hb_face_t to work upon | 
 |  * @glyph: The glyph index to test |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Tests whether the given glyph index is an extended shape in the face.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: %true if the glyph is an extended shape, %false otherwise |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| hb_bool_t | 
 | hb_ot_math_is_glyph_extended_shape (hb_face_t *face, | 
 | 				    hb_codepoint_t glyph) | 
 | { | 
 |   return face->table.MATH->get_glyph_info().is_extended_shape (glyph);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_get_glyph_kerning: | 
 |  * @font: #hb_font_t to work upon | 
 |  * @glyph: The glyph index from which to retrieve the value | 
 |  * @kern: The #hb_ot_math_kern_t from which to retrieve the value | 
 |  * @correction_height: the correction height to use to determine the kerning.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Fetches the math kerning (cut-ins) value for the specified font, glyph index, and | 
 |  * @kern.  | 
 |  * | 
 |  * If the MathKern table is found, the function examines it to find a height | 
 |  * value that is greater or equal to @correction_height. If such a height | 
 |  * value is found, corresponding kerning value from the table is returned. If | 
 |  * no such height value is found, the last kerning value is returned.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: requested kerning value or zero |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| hb_position_t | 
 | hb_ot_math_get_glyph_kerning (hb_font_t *font, | 
 | 			      hb_codepoint_t glyph, | 
 | 			      hb_ot_math_kern_t kern, | 
 | 			      hb_position_t correction_height) | 
 | { | 
 |   return font->face->table.MATH->get_glyph_info().get_kerning (glyph, | 
 | 							       kern, | 
 | 							       correction_height, | 
 | 							       font);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_get_glyph_variants: | 
 |  * @font: #hb_font_t to work upon | 
 |  * @glyph: The index of the glyph to stretch | 
 |  * @direction: The direction of the stretching (horizontal or vertical) | 
 |  * @start_offset: offset of the first variant to retrieve | 
 |  * @variants_count: (inout): Input = the maximum number of variants to return; | 
 |  *                           Output = the actual number of variants returned | 
 |  * @variants: (out) (array length=variants_count): array of variants returned |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Fetches the MathGlyphConstruction for the specified font, glyph index, and | 
 |  * direction. The corresponding list of size variants is returned as a list of | 
 |  * #hb_ot_math_glyph_variant_t structs.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* <note>The @direction parameter is only used to select between horizontal | 
 |  * or vertical directions for the construction. Even though all #hb_direction_t | 
 |  * values are accepted, only the result of #HB_DIRECTION_IS_HORIZONTAL is | 
 |  * considered.</note>  |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: the total number of size variants available or zero |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| unsigned int | 
 | hb_ot_math_get_glyph_variants (hb_font_t *font, | 
 | 			       hb_codepoint_t glyph, | 
 | 			       hb_direction_t direction, | 
 | 			       unsigned int start_offset, | 
 | 			       unsigned int *variants_count, /* IN/OUT */ | 
 | 			       hb_ot_math_glyph_variant_t *variants /* OUT */) | 
 | { | 
 |   return font->face->table.MATH->get_variants().get_glyph_variants (glyph, direction, font, | 
 | 								    start_offset, | 
 | 								    variants_count, | 
 | 								    variants);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_get_min_connector_overlap: | 
 |  * @font: #hb_font_t to work upon | 
 |  * @direction: direction of the stretching (horizontal or vertical) |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Fetches the MathVariants table for the specified font and returns the | 
 |  * minimum overlap of connecting glyphs that are required to draw a glyph | 
 |  * assembly in the specified direction. | 
 |  * | 
 |  * <note>The @direction parameter is only used to select between horizontal | 
 |  * or vertical directions for the construction. Even though all #hb_direction_t | 
 |  * values are accepted, only the result of #HB_DIRECTION_IS_HORIZONTAL is | 
 |  * considered.</note>  |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: requested minimum connector overlap or zero |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| hb_position_t | 
 | hb_ot_math_get_min_connector_overlap (hb_font_t *font, | 
 | 				      hb_direction_t direction) | 
 | { | 
 |   return font->face->table.MATH->get_variants().get_min_connector_overlap (direction, font); | 
 | } | 
 |  | 
 | /** | 
 |  * hb_ot_math_get_glyph_assembly: | 
 |  * @font: #hb_font_t to work upon | 
 |  * @glyph: The index of the glyph to stretch | 
 |  * @direction: direction of the stretching (horizontal or vertical) | 
 |  * @start_offset: offset of the first glyph part to retrieve | 
 |  * @parts_count: (inout): Input = maximum number of glyph parts to return; | 
 |  *               Output = actual number of parts returned | 
 |  * @parts: (out) (array length=parts_count): the glyph parts returned | 
 |  * @italics_correction: (out): italics correction of the glyph assembly |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Fetches the GlyphAssembly for the specified font, glyph index, and direction. | 
 |  * Returned are a list of #hb_ot_math_glyph_part_t glyph parts that can be | 
 |  * used to draw the glyph and an italics-correction value (if one is defined | 
 |  * in the font). | 
 |  * | 
 |  * <note>The @direction parameter is only used to select between horizontal | 
 |  * or vertical directions for the construction. Even though all #hb_direction_t | 
 |  * values are accepted, only the result of #HB_DIRECTION_IS_HORIZONTAL is | 
 |  * considered.</note>  |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Return value: the total number of parts in the glyph assembly | 
 |  * | 
 |  * Since: 1.3.3 | 
 |  **/ | 
 | unsigned int | 
 | hb_ot_math_get_glyph_assembly (hb_font_t *font, | 
 | 			       hb_codepoint_t glyph, | 
 | 			       hb_direction_t direction, | 
 | 			       unsigned int start_offset, | 
 | 			       unsigned int *parts_count, /* IN/OUT */ | 
 | 			       hb_ot_math_glyph_part_t *parts, /* OUT */ | 
 | 			       hb_position_t *italics_correction /* OUT */) | 
 | { | 
 |   return font->face->table.MATH->get_variants().get_glyph_parts (glyph, | 
 | 								 direction, | 
 | 								 font, | 
 | 								 start_offset, | 
 | 								 parts_count, | 
 | 								 parts, | 
 | 								 italics_correction); | 
 | } |
